For air travelers, the stakes are deeply personal. The 737 Max’s return to service has been met with unease, and incidents like the Alaska Airlines door plug failure only deepen doubts. The DOJ’s settlement aims to address these concerns, but only time will tell if Boeing can deliver on its promises.
